From: Serge Hallyn Date: Fri, 26 Feb 2016 20:03:09 +0000 (+0000) Subject: fix cgfs failure for unpriv users X-Git-Tag: lxc-2.0.0.rc4~2^2 X-Git-Url: http://git.ipfire.org/cgi-bin/gitweb.cgi?a=commitdiff_plain;h=refs%2Fpull%2F855%2Fhead;p=thirdparty%2Flxc.git fix cgfs failure for unpriv users Cgmanager was taught awhile ago that only some cgroup controllers are crucial. Teach cgfs the same thing. This patch needs improvement, but will fix failure of lxc without cgmanager for unprivileged users for now. In particular, needed improvements include: 1. the check for crucial subsystems needs to include lxc.use 2. we should keep a list of the actually used subsystems so we don't keep trying to chmod and enter after create has found we couldn't use a particular subsystem This fixes unprivileged lxc use. It does not appear to suffice to fix nested unprivilegd lxd usage.
